This website requires JavaScript.
Explore
Help
Sign In
facebookarchive
/
prepack
Watch
1
Star
1
Fork
0
You've already forked prepack
mirror of
https://github.com/facebookarchive/prepack.git
synced
2024-10-26 23:32:02 +03:00
Code
Issues
Projects
Releases
Wiki
Activity
1d4bd237d4
prepack
/
.eslintignore
8 lines
85 B
Plaintext
Raw
Normal View
History
Unescape
Escape
Initial commit
2015-10-15 02:59:41 +03:00
test262
lib
Tidies up the React mock logic + ReactDOM mocks + few tweaks Summary: Release notes: adds ReactDOM mocks to fb-www compatibility mode This PR aims to do a bunch of things: - Tidy up the spaghetti React mock logic by adding in some helper functions - Add ReactDOM mocks, pathing the way for greater optimizations for first render - Swap the `Get` to a `getProperty` in `isReactElement` function - Make the fb-www mocks not ignored by eslint and fix the eslint issues after doing so Closes https://github.com/facebook/prepack/pull/1835 Differential Revision: D7845112 Pulled By: trueadm fbshipit-source-id: 7173c543da6af2c20a38fbc70f962825647f8f3e
2018-05-02 19:00:04 +03:00
/fb-www
Initial commit
2015-10-15 02:59:41 +03:00
underscore-with-tests.js
flow-typed
Enable eslint prettier plugin Summary: After adding this plugin, you just need to install https://github.com/AtomLinter/linter-eslint Atom package to surface ESLint errors(including prettier errors) in Nuclide linter UI. You also got auto-fix support in the Nuclide UI. Similarly, in VSCode, you can install https://marketplace.visualstudio.com/items?itemName=dbaeumer.vscode-eslint plugin to surface ESLint error in VSCode UI. One caveat is that, eslint-plugin-prettier uses its own version of prettier(1.3.1) which may diverge from what we want. If we really found a file that diverge in formatting, we may have to add it into .eslintignore to ignore from UI/linter. Closes https://github.com/facebook/prepack/pull/816 Differential Revision: D5444642 Pulled By: yinghuitan fbshipit-source-id: 1670129d62e5e799a50c53d78387b5ded4c2c964
2017-07-18 23:53:50 +03:00
test/**/*.js
Upgrade Prepack to Babel 7 (#2256) Summary: Release notes: upgrades Prepack to use Babel 7.0.0-beta.53 This is a big PR that updates all of Prepack to Babel 7. Babylon is now `babel/parser` and pretty much all of the the previous Babel packages are now located in scoped packages. I had to make a bunch of changes around Jest/Flow/Webpack to get this all working. The build times of building Prepack itself seem considerably faster (easily twice as fast locally). I followed most of the Babel 6 -> 7 upgrade guide from the Babel site in terms of changing nodes and type definitions to match the new ones. Pull Request resolved: https://github.com/facebook/prepack/pull/2256 Differential Revision: D8850583 Pulled By: trueadm fbshipit-source-id: 2d2aaec25c6a1ccd1ec0c08c5e7e2a71f78ac2d8
2018-07-14 19:50:06 +03:00
babel.config.js
Reference in New Issue
Copy Permalink